What city has McGill University, Notre Dame Bascilisca, Olympic Stadium, and the Underground City, Bonsecours market, and Saint Joeseph's oratory?

Final answer:

Montreal, Quebec, Canada, is the city that features McGill University, Notre Dame Basilica, Olympic Stadium, the Underground City, Bonsecours Market, and Saint Joseph's Oratory.

Step-by-step explanation:

The city that houses McGill University, Notre Dame Basilica, Olympic Stadium, Underground City, Bonsecours Market, and Saint Joseph's Oratory is Montreal, Quebec, Canada. McGill University is a renowned institution known for its research and higher education opportunities.

Notre Dame Basilica is a magnificent example of a sacred building, with its Gothic revival architecture. The Olympic Stadium, built for the 1976 Summer Olympics, and the Underground City, an extensive network of pedestrian pathways beneath the city, are notable landmarks.

Bonsecours Market is a historical market in Old Montreal, and Saint Joseph's Oratory is a Roman Catholic basilica and national shrine on Mount Royal, one of the world's largest churches dedicated to Saint Joseph.
